Output 9b425debb90c22b60b4411c857e33efa1d72d55f496df3265d77f9f596245c6a:26

value
117946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d85923250c23ab0544de3e2fbce397508626b0f OP_EQUAL
address
3MtKGctheZP3Gxtw6brPstpuBiKZeQ3xxN
transaction
9b425debb90c22b60b4411c857e33efa1d72d55f496df3265d77f9f596245c6a
spent
true